Ashy Mining Bee vs Hawthorne Mining Bee

Andrena cineraria compared with Andrena chrysosceles

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Ashy Mining Bee Hawthorne Mining Bee
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Arthropoda (Arthropods)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class same Insecta (Insects) Insecta (Insects)
Order same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ps)
Family same Andrenidae Andrenidae
Genus same Andrena Andrena
Species Andrena cineraria Andrena chrysosceles

Evolutionary Relationship

Ashy Mining Bee and Hawthorne Mining Bee share a common ancestor at the Genus level: Andrena.
